Job Summary
Responsible for handling the company's full set of accounts for an export-oriented manufacturing business, ensuring compliance with Malaysian accounting standards, tax regulations, and export-related requirements while supporting daily financial operations.

Responsibilities
Full Set of Accounts
  • Handle the full accounting cycle, including raw material purchases, production material issuance, finished goods receipts, export customs declarations, and sales settlements.
  • Prepare accounting entries, maintain accurate accounting records, and ensure proper reconciliation between vouchers, accounts, and financial records.
  • Perform monthly, quarterly, and yearly financial closing in accordance with Malaysian Financial Reporting Standards (MFRS) and company policies.
  • Calculate depreciation, amortisation, taxes, and process necessary accounting adjustments.
  • Manage accounts receivable and accounts payable, perform customer and supplier reconciliations, monitor collections, and support fixed asset and inventory management, including stocktake adjustments.
Export & Tax Management
  • Process export-related financial transactions, verify export revenue and costs, and prepare export declarations, shipping documents, invoices, and supporting documents.
  • Coordinate export tax refund applications and related filings to ensure compliance and maximise available tax incentives.
  • Handle Corporate Income Tax (CIT), Sales & Service Tax (SST), Personal Income Tax (PCB), and other tax filing and payment matters.
  • Apply Malaysian tax incentive policies (such as MIDA tax incentives) and support tax planning activities.
  • Manage invoice processing, including invoice receipt, issuance, verification, and certification.
